What does Shira mean?

The widespread girl name Shira means "Song, Melody, Poetry, Shiyr or Singing". Its origin is in Hebrew is used substantially in Arabic and Hebrew.

ALSO READ :  35+ Mermaid Names for Baby Girl

How do I pronounce Shira?

Two syllabled Shira is most commonly pronounced as sh(i)-ra.

How popular is the name Shira?

In United States, Shira was once a common name since emerging in 1941 it has been given to over 5302 babies. At its zenith in 1985,. However after 73 years, the name is currently sliding down on the charts.

Shira is an uncommon baby name in England and Wales, even after 22 years of use, it could not make it big. There are over 183 babies that have been given the name Shira in England and Wales.

In France, it has been in use since 1978 and peaked in 1978 when it ranked 2415th.

Shira is a common name in Malawi and India while somewhat familiar name in Bangladesh, Uganda, Canada, Sri Lanka, Netherlands, Kenya, Pakistan, Philippines, England, Zambia and Tanzania.

At least, 10000 people around the globe have been given the name as per our estimate.
